Released in 1993, Toni Braxton’s self-titled debut remains one of the most successful first acts in music history. Produced by the legendary duo LaFace (L.A. Reid and Babyface), this album introduced her signature low-register vocals to the world. Key tracks to download: "Another Sad Love Song" "Breathe Again" "Seven Whole Days"
This album earned her three Grammy Awards and set the gold standard for 90s contemporary R&B. Secrets: The Global Phenomenon
In 1996, Braxton released Secrets, the album that cemented her status as a global superstar. This record leaned into a more cinematic, dramatic sound while maintaining her soulful core. Key tracks to download: "Un-Break My Heart" "You're Makin' Me High" "How Could an Angel Break My Heart"
"Un-Break My Heart" spent eleven weeks at number one on the Billboard Hot 100, becoming her most recognizable hit and a staple for any R&B download collection. The Evolution: The Heat and More and More
As the new millennium arrived, Toni pivoted toward a more rhythmic, hip-hop-influenced sound with The Heat (2000). She showcased a sexier, more confident persona that resonated with a younger audience. Key tracks to download: "He Wasn't Man Enough" "Just Be a Man About It" "Spanish Guitar"
Following this era, albums like More Than a Woman (2002) and Libra (2005) continued to showcase her versatility, blending street-smart beats with her classic balladry. The Creative Rebirth: Love, Marriage & Divorce
After a brief hiatus and health struggles, Toni returned in 2014 for a collaborative masterpiece with Babyface titled Love, Marriage & Divorce. The album was a critical darling, winning a Grammy for Best R&B Album and proving that her chemistry with Babyface was timeless. Key tracks to download: "Hurt You" "Where Did We Go Wrong?" Braxton’s recent work proves she is far from finished. Sex & Cigarettes (2018) and Spell My Name (2020) find her exploring mature themes with a raw, unfiltered honesty that few of her peers can match. Toni Braxton's Early Life and Career
Born on October 7, 1967, in Severn, Maryland, Toni Braxton began singing in her church choir and performing in local talent shows. She rose to fame in the late 1980s, signing with Arista Records and releasing her debut album, "Toni Braxton," in 1993. The album was a moderate success, but it laid the groundwork for her future achievements.

After a legal battle with LaFace Records, Braxton returned with The Heat. This album introduced more hip-hop and groove elements, featuring production by Rodney Jerkins and the legendary "He Wasn't Man Enough."
After a prolonged label dispute that delayed the album for two years, Pulse dropped with a more modern, synth-heavy production. The lead single "Yesterday" (featuring Trey Songz) gave her a top-10 R&B hit.

This collaborative masterpiece reunited Braxton with Babyface for the first time in 20 years. It is a concept album about the lifecycle of a relationship, told from alternating male/female perspectives. It won a Grammy for Best R&B Album.
